The Beauty of Small White Stones


In the heart of nature, where the world slows down and tranquility reigns, one can often find the simplest yet most profound treasures. Among these treasures are small white stones, seemingly unremarkable at first glance, yet rich with symbolism and stories. These delicate stones, often found along riverbanks, beaches, or nestled in gardens, serve as reminders of the beauty that lies in simplicity and the power of resilience.


Small white stones glisten like tiny stars scattered across the earth. When sunlight strikes their polished surfaces, they radiate a soft glow, inviting reflection and contemplation. Each stone is unique in shape and size, reflecting the natural processes that have shaped them over time. Some may be smooth and round, while others may be jagged and irregular. This variety mirrors the diversity of life itself, reminding us that imperfection can be beautiful.


The origins of these small white stones can often be traced back to the tumultuous journey they have endured. Carried by rivers, worn down by the relentless pounding of waves, or shaped by the slow but certain forces of erosion, each stone tells a story of survival and transformation. They have endured the test of time, embodying an enduring spirit that resonates deeply with those who take a moment to appreciate them. Just as these stones have weathered the storms of nature, so too can we draw strength from our experiences and emerge stronger.

In many cultures, stones have significant symbolic meanings. Small white stones, in particular, are often associated with purity, innocence, and peace. In various traditions, they are used in rituals to represent a clean slate or a fresh start. For instance, some people collect small white stones to write down their hopes and dreams, then cast them into a river or bury them in the earth as a way of releasing their intentions into the universe. This act not only symbolizes a desire for change but also serves as a reminder of the power of belief and intention.


Beyond their symbolic meanings, small white stones also possess practical beauty. They can be used in landscaping to create tranquil gardens, offering a calming contrast to vibrant greenery and colorful flowers. Their presence can transform a space, making it feel more serene and inviting. In meditation practices, these stones are often incorporated into the environment, creating a peaceful setting that encourages mindfulness and reflection. The gentle sound of pebbles shifting underfoot or the soothing visual of a stone pathway can ground us, drawing our focus back to the present moment.
